Loop

Named for the El, the Loop is Chicago's main business district, home to its theater district and several of the nation's first skyscrapers. The downtown got its nickname because the "El" runs elevated in a loop around the city center. Within the Loop are glamorous hotels, the city's tallest skyscrapers, finest museums, and most spectacular shopping. All visitors must visit the Chicago Cultural Center to get free information about traveling the city, or catch an afternoon live performance in the lobby of the visitor center. Grant Park and Millennium Park could also be considered Loop territory and are not to be missed.

Within the Loop, Dearborn and Randolph Avenues mark the famed Theatre District, including The Chicago Theatre, Ford Center for the Performing Arts, Bank of America Theatre, and the Goodman Theatre. Most of these venues are in beautiful restored buildings, and light up and add to the excitement of the bustling Loop.
